I have painted up a German "army" (Blitzkrieg Commander system) from Pendraken which includes lots of tanks. The decals I have are I-94, but they are only 1/285th. They are far too tiny to put onto the tanks. I tried them on some panther turrets and then took them off as they looked silly. So I'm on the look out for tank markings (numbers and perhaps other marks) which I can use. I-94 are here i-94enterprises.com I also found this site, with 1/160th decals ss-sms.com/smsown2k7.html An earlier post says "Scale Specialties produces an awesome decal line for WW2 tanks. The sheets include license plates, all numbering
.everything!!" These are the decals:
What else is out there? |
